The correct answer is: B: Myth.

Myths or Origin Myths are the stories we tell to explain how things came to be, and every culture has them. These myths try to describe the origin of some feature of the natural or social world. They are merely accounts given to try to explain what has happened before our time.

The other options refer to different stories:

Folktales are meant to give an explanation to things people did not understand, to discipline children or to simply pass the time. Fiction refers to any narrative that is derived from the imagination and Legends are non-historical or unverifiable stories handed down by tradition from generation to generation and popularly accepted as historical.
